DTF Supplies Online: Finding Reliable Vendors and DTF Transfer Paper

Whether you’re setting up a new shop or refining a home studio, start with clear criteria for DTF supplies online. Look for transfer paper that lists coating, weight (gsm), and printer compatibility, along with inks that match your DTF printer profile. Clear data sheets and usage guidelines reduce guesswork and help you predict color fidelity and adhesion before purchasing.

DTF vendor reviews and transparent testing results are as important as price. Request sample packs of DTF transfer paper and DTF ink to compare brightness, edge definition, and wash durability across batches. By prioritizing reputable sellers with documented performance, you can build a reliable supply chain that minimizes reprints and keeps production on schedule.

DTF Ink and Transfer Paper Quality: Selecting the Right Components for Durable Prints

DTF ink quality governs color brightness and longevity. Evaluate pigment-based inks for durability and dye-based inks for a vibrant, wide-gamut look, ensuring compatibility with your DTF printer and RIP software. Confirm nozzle compatibility, drying times, and safety considerations to avoid clogs and unexpected maintenance.

Couple ink selection with high-quality transfer paper to maximize transfer quality. Pay attention to paper weight, coating depth, and adhesion performance under your typical heat press settings. Test a small batch before committing to larger runs and rely on vendor documentation and real-world DTF vendor reviews to guide your decision.

Where should I start when buying DTF Supplies online to ensure I get quality DTF transfer paper, DTF ink, and a compatible DTF printer?

Begin with trusted vendors that publish clear specs for DTF transfer paper (gsm, coating, and printer/ink compatibility) and DTF ink. Look for official data sheets and third‑party test results or color charts. Request sample packs to test brightness, adhesion, and wash durability before committing to large orders. Check shipping terms, return policies, and reliable customer support. Finally, run a small test batch to verify results on your fabrics before placing a bigger order.

Aspect Key Points Notes / Practical Tips
DTF Supplies Overview DTF supplies include transfer paper, inks, adhesive powder, curing equipment, printers and software compatibility. All pieces must work together to achieve vibrant color, good adhesion, and durable transfers; choose high-quality, compatible components.
Identifying Trusted Vendors Look for clear product specs, transparent testing, clear returns, reliable shipping, and responsive support. Seek vendors with data sheets, test prints, color charts, and independent reviews to verify performance.
Online Buying Landscape Balance manufacturer-backed products with reputable retailers; buy staple items first and test new products in small batches. Consider official data sheets, sample orders, shipping reliability, and price/value comparisons.
DTF Transfer Paper Key specs: weight (gsm), coating, and printer/ink compatibility. Higher gsm often yields richer color and durability but may require heat/pressure adjustments; always test batches.
DTF Ink Pigment inks for durability and brightness; dye inks for broad color range and different wash-fastness. Check printer compatibility, nozzle requirements, curing recommendations, odor/safety, and clog-prevention features.
Printer & System Compatibility Ink system compatibility, temperature/curing control, RIP software support, spare parts/service. Ensure ink and transfer papers work with your printer; ensure reliable curing and access to parts.
Vendor Reviews & Due Diligence Evaluate consistency, responsiveness, returns handling, and usefulness of sample/test reports. Look for multi-order consistency, quick guidance, and positive sample usage experiences.
Quality Tips (Beginners & Pros) Test batches, calibrate workflow, track materials, document settings, and use a quick quality checklist. A small test batch and documented parameters save time and money in long runs.
Buying Tips & Practical Advice Build vendor relationships, order samples, compare like-for-like, beware counterfeits, and use a buying checklist. Fosters better support and consistent quality across orders.
Common Pitfalls Mismatched components, batch quality variation, inadequate curing, and poor aftercare. Test every new batch, optimize curing, and clearly communicate care instructions to customers.
